Availability of natural pigments and mineral colors

The availability of natural pigments and mineral colors significantly shaped prehistoric art creation. Early humans primarily relied on locally accessible materials, which dictated the hues and techniques used in their artwork. Common sources included ochre, charcoal, and clay, which were plentiful in various regions.

Ochre, a mineral pigment ranging in color from yellow to deep red, was particularly widespread and durable, making it a favored choice for body decoration and cave paintings. Charcoal provided rich black tones and was easily obtained from burning wood or bones. Mineral pigments like hematite and manganese oxides offered red and black shades crucial for artistic expression, reflecting regional mineral deposits.

Use of locally sourced materials for tools and pigments

Prehistoric artists predominantly relied on materials sourced directly from their surrounding environment for both tool production and pigment creation. This practice underscores the intrinsic connection between ecological availability and artistic expression. Natural minerals such as hematite and ochre provided essential red and yellow pigments, often found close to habitation sites. The accessibility of these mineral pigments influenced the color schemes and artistic techniques employed by early humans.

Similarly, tools were crafted from locally available raw materials like stone, bone, and antler, ensuring convenience and efficiency in their creation. The selection of specific stone types, such as flint or chert, was driven by their durability and workability, fundamental qualities for manufacturing engraving and carving implements. This reliance on locally sourced materials highlights the adaptive strategies of prehistoric peoples, optimizing resource use in response to environmental constraints.

Overall, the use of locally sourced materials for tools and pigments exemplifies the symbiotic relationship between prehistoric art and environment, illustrating how environmental factors shaped artistic practices and cultural development.

Technological Innovations Driven by Environmental Context

Prehistoric peoples demonstrated remarkable technological innovations driven by their environmental context. Resource availability often dictated tool design, leading to the development of specialized techniques suited to local materials. For instance, groups living near volcanic regions utilized obsidian for sharp tools, enhancing cutting efficiency.

Environmental conditions also influenced the methods of pigment extraction and application. Different climates and mineral deposits led to unique artistic techniques, with some cultures developing advanced grinding and binding methods to produce durable pigments suitable for their environment. This demonstrates an adaptation to environmental constraints.
